Prof Dr Matthias Neumann

Matthias Neumann is Professor of Modern History at the University of East Anglia, in Norwich, United Kingdom. He has published widely on the history of childhood and youth in revolutionary Russia, and is interested in cultural/citizen diplomacy during the Cold War.

His book The Communist Youth League and the Transformation of the Soviet Union, 1917-1932 was published by Routledge in 2011, translated to Spanish and was published in South America 2019. Neumann is the co-editor of volume entitled Rethinking the Russian Revolution as Historical Divide: Tradition, Rupture and Modernity which was published with Routledge in 2017. He is also the President of the British Association for Slavonic and East European Studies (BASEES), a co-editor of History: The Journal of the Historical Association and associate editor of Kritika: Explorations in Russian and Eurasian History. His current research project examines cultural exchange programmes which enabled American children to visit the Soviet Union during the Cold War.
